Gaza: Death toll rises to 37,598 and injuries to 86,032 since the start of Israeli aggression
[23/06/2024 03:01]
GAZA - SABA
The Palestinian Ministry of Health announced on Sunday that the death toll in the Gaza Strip had risen to 37,598, the majority of whom were children and women, since the start of the Israeli occupation aggression on October 7th.
The Ministry said that the injuries toll has risen to 86,032 since the start of the aggression, while thousands of victims are still under the rubble, noting that the occupation forces committed three massacres against families in the Gaza Strip, and that the bodies of 47 martyrs and 121 injured have arrived at hospitals during the past 24 hours. .
